Nstp-Cwts2 Progress Report Greening The Environment and Ensuring Food Security During The Pandemic Thru Home Gardening

This document contains a progress report submitted by a student named Deborah Beatrice V. Alojado for their NSTP-CWTS2 course. The report details the tasks accomplished in their home gardening project over three weeks in March 2021. It includes setting up a garden net, cleaning and watering plants with fertilizer, transplanting eggplants, and adding sticks to support string beans. The report format is evaluated based on criteria like completeness, documentation of tasks, and timely submission. A perfect score is 16 points with the lowest being 4 points.
